There may be a limit on how many licensed trailers can be towed...but wagons aren't licensed However, there IS a weight limit on wagons in IL. A wagon cannot exceed 18,000# per axle. That would be 36,000# for 2 axle wagon....but they never weigh them by the axle-I doubt there would be much axle difference, they're so short. Also, a grain cart IS a wagon...having only 1 axle. You can figure out the consequences there if you're on the road w/a load, or partial load in a cart. An empty Brent 640 type wagon weighs about 6200# empty. A Brent 640 type wagon will easily hold 630-640 bu corn, depending on t.w.......so they tell me. |
